A Short History of Modernist Painting (1982) by Mark Tansey

The artwork “A Short History of Modernist Painting” by Mark Tansey, created in 1982, belongs to the art movements of Contemporary Realism and Surrealism. This figurative artwork effectively blends elements of realism with surreal, thought-provoking scenes, characteristic of both movements.

The artwork is a triptych, composed of three distinct sections. In the left panel, a figure dressed in light-colored clothing stands outside a house, spraying water onto a window. The central panel features a man who appears to be interacting with or pushing against a large, imposing wall, his posture bent and seemingly strained. The right panel, distinct in its use of color, shows a white bird perched on a ledge in front of a mirror, casting a ghostly reflection, enhancing the surreal aspect of the piece. Each segment of the artwork invites viewers to ponder the complexities and absurdities of modernist painting, encapsulating a narrative that is both intriguing and enigmatic.
